In their season opener, women’s tennis downed Wright State (7-0) and Dayton (7-0).
“It was a good day,” coach Mark Beckham said. “I haven’t had senior, junior team in a long time. It’s a good sign to see them take care of business.”
Against Wright State, Louisville swept the doubles, winning on all three courts.
Sophomore Raven Neely recorded her first spring singles win (6-0, 6-1), giving U of L a 2-0 lead.
Senior Abbie Pahz clinched the match with her 6-0, 6-0 win on court three.
The Cardinals didn’t allow the Raiders any breathing room, closing all sets 6-2, 6-1 or 6-0.
